The historical Old Town of Toulon is located between the port, the Boulevard de Strasbourg and the cours Lafayette, is a pedestrian area with narrow streets, small squares and many fountains. The area is also home of the celebrated Provencal market which takes place every morning on the Cours Lafayette, which features local products.

Full Day Aix-en-Provence with optional guided tour A full day included excursion packed with superb scenery as we follow the ‘Route des Vins’ to the historic city of Aix-en-Provence. This city is a veritable open-air museum with the renowned Saint-Sauveur Cathedral and Cloisters, the Granet Museum and Albertas Square. You have the opportunity to join our optional walking guided tour of this historic city before taking a pleasant break sitting outside one of the pleasant cafes on Cours Mirabeau.

Evening Le Castellet This evening you may like to join our optional excursion to the village of Le Castellet. Le Castellet is a lovely little village perched above the Var. Arriving on the little road from La Cadière-d’Azur you get a good view of Le Castellet, as the road that crosses the countryside and vineyards pretty much circles the village before finally climbing up to the centre.
